1
0
Fork 0
mirror of https://github.com/ansible-collections/hetzner.hcloud.git synced 2026-02-04 08:01:49 +00:00

refactor: mark module_utils modules as private (#782)

##### SUMMARY

All `module_utils` are now marked as **private**. None of the modules
were intended for public use.

Similar to
https://togithub.com/ansible-collections/community.general/issues/11312
This commit is contained in:
Jonas L. 2026-01-06 08:43:46 +01:00 committed by GitHub
parent 0f23e6c58c
commit cfa0d181f7
No known key found for this signature in database
GPG key ID: B5690EEEBB952194
152 changed files with 283 additions and 239 deletions

View file

@ -160,10 +160,10 @@ hcloud_floating_ip:
mylabel: 123
"""
from ..module_utils import floating_ip
from ..module_utils.hcloud import AnsibleHCloud, AnsibleModule
from ..module_utils.vendor.hcloud import HCloudException
from ..module_utils.vendor.hcloud.floating_ips import BoundFloatingIP
from ..module_utils import _floating_ip
from ..module_utils._base import AnsibleHCloud, AnsibleModule
from ..module_utils._vendor.hcloud import HCloudException
from ..module_utils._vendor.hcloud.floating_ips import BoundFloatingIP
class AnsibleFloatingIP(AnsibleHCloud):
@ -174,7 +174,7 @@ class AnsibleFloatingIP(AnsibleHCloud):
def _prepare_result(self):
if self.floating_ip is None:
return {}
return floating_ip.prepare_result(self.floating_ip)
return _floating_ip.prepare_result(self.floating_ip)
def _get(self):
if (value := self.module.params.get("id")) is not None: